Installation
WARNING: Connect battery terminal wires to the charge controller FIRST then
connect the solar panel(s) to the charge controller. NEVER connect solar panel to
charge controller before the battery.
CAUTION: Do not over-torque or over tighten the screw terminals. This could
potentially break the piece that holds the wire to the charge controller.
CAUTION: Refer to the technical specifications for max wire sizes on the
controller and for the maximum amperage going through wires.
Mounting Recommendations
WARNING: Never install the controller in a sealed enclosure with flooded batteries.
Gas can accumulate and there is a risk of explosion.
1. Choose Mounting Location—place the controller on a vertical surface protected
from direct sunlight, high temperatures, and water. Make sure there is good
ventilation.
2. Check for Clearance—verify that there is sufficient room to run wires, as well as
clearance above and below the controller for ventilation. The clearance should be
at least 6 inches (150mm).
3. Mark Holes
4. Drill Holes
NOTE: The Wanderer is not equipped with screws for wall mounting.
5. Secure the charge controller.
